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) is a Linux-based operating system developed by Red Hat. It is used by organizations to provide a stable, secure, and high-performance platform for their applications and services. RHEL is used in a variety of industries, including finance, healthcare, government, and education. It is also used in cloud computing, virtualization, and storage solutions.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) training and certification courses provide the skills and knowledge needed to install, configure, and manage RHEL systems. The courses cover topics such as system administration, security, networking, storage, and virtualization. Upon completion of the courses, students can earn a Red Hat Certified System Administrator (RHCSA) or Red Hat Certified Engineer (RHCE) certification.
